Se o século XIX foi marcado pelas primeiras revoluções industriais, os séculos XX e XXI foram marcados pela chegada do primeiro computador, que se desenvolveu a grande velocidade.
Anúncios
Embora os primórdios dos computadores remontem ao século XIX, foi somente na primeira metade do século XX que vimos a primeira “supercalculadora”, uma máquina que conseguia fazer cálculos melhor que os humanos.
E criaram os primeiros computadores que evoluíram e hoje são usados para trabalho, estudo e entretenimento.
Tal como aconteceu com a evolução da televisão (também um artigo que recomendamos que leia!), é importante notar que o computador ainda não atingiu o seu primeiro centenário.
Afinal, faltando 15 anos para o centenário, não faltam opções futuras promissoras para essas máquinas.
Anúncios
Além de contar sobre todas as evoluções e revoluções da tecnologia, opinamos sobre o que ainda pode mudar e surpreender neste curto espaço de tempo.
Da mesma forma, cobrimos o futuro dos telemóveis no nosso relatório especial.
O conceito do primeiro computador digital foi criado no século XIX pelo matemático Charles Babbage.
Ele também criou o conceito da primeira memória RAM, um dispositivo que pode armazenar dados temporários para trabalhos futuros.
O conceito da máquina era chamado de motor diferencial e usava rodas dentadas para fazer cálculos.
Enquanto o motor diferencial foi conceituado como um computador mecânico, o motor analítico era semelhante ao que vemos nos computadores hoje.
Com instruções enviadas por meio de cartões perfurados, a máquina consegue realizar cálculos mais complexos que o conceito anterior.
Porém, tanto a Máquina Diferencial quanto a Máquina Analítica não foram reconhecidas como os primeiros computadores por um simples fato: não foram fabricados ou construídos, foram simplesmente imaginados.
Máquina analítica para o computador
No entanto, foi a Máquina Analítica que serviu de base para os computadores como os conhecemos hoje.
Na verdade, o método de entrada de pedidos por meio de cartões perfurados e o método de cálculo de perguntas se tornarão uma realidade no futuro e durarão muitos anos.
Mas o conceito não foi criado por Babbage, mas por uma mulher mais tarde conhecida como a primeira programador.
A ideia de usar cartões perfurados para inserir instruções no Mecanismo Analítico não veio de Babbage, mas de Ada Lovelace.
Essa ideia foi inspirada na máquina jacquard, essas caixas servem para criar estampas para tecidos trabalhados na máquina.
A ideia é que o conceito de motor analítico não limite os números como se pensava originalmente, mas permita a criação de imagens.
Em outras palavras, antes da invenção do primeiro computador, Ada Lovelace imaginou o dispositivo como uma peça versátil de hardware.
Conclusão
O primeiro algoritmo que converge com a proposta de Babbage, apresentado pela Máquina Analítica.
Após este anúncio, um engenheiro italiano chamado Luigi Menabre publicou um artigo em francês sobre o carro.
Ao traduzir o texto para o inglês e anotações incorporadas próprias que estão além da publicação, Ada Lovelace conseguiu fazer o primeiro conjunto de cálculos apenas no computador.
O objetivo era utilizar um algoritmo para calcular o número de Bernoulli, uma conhecida sequência matemática.
No final da década de 1930, a UE, a Inglaterra e o Japão desenvolveram novos conceitos e pesquisas no campo da informação. As ideias de Babbage e Ada Lovelace surgiram apenas 100 anos após a criação do primeiro computador.
Durante a era pré-guerra e da Segunda Guerra Mundial, quando nossos projetos de ciência da computação começaram a se materializar.
Como a Inglaterra e a América entraram na Segunda Guerra Mundial em momentos diferentes, mostraremos esse período com duas linhas: americana e britânica.
As conquistas de Alan Turing não se limitaram à Segunda Guerra Mundial, mas o seu serviço durante o conflito foi fundamental para quebrar a famosa máquina Enigma usada pelos nazistas em suas transmissões de rádio.
Em No ano neste tratado, publicado em 1936, Turing desenvolveu o conceito de uma máquina capaz de realizar todos os cálculos necessários para identificar um problema e resolvê-lo da mesma forma que um ser humano.
Fonte de informação: buscape.com.br